what is the ''evil forest''? explain why the elders gave the missionaries land in the ''evil forest''
cestrela7 [59]
Things fall Apart: To answer your question; <span>The "Evil Forest" is the burial ground for those who died of evil diseases and great medicine men. It is thought to be alive with sinister forces and powers of darkness. The Elders gave the missionaries this land because they didn't want them in their clan so they made them the offer, hoping the forest would kill them.</span>
